Transaction 2eb2303672581586735e3f5be9b06b884f46e820303aff6dcc4c58cc3db9a5d8
1 Input
1 Output
-
2eb2303672581586735e3f5be9b06b884f46e820303aff6dcc4c58cc3db9a5d8:0
- value
- 11593767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e66b26e4e1e77c263bbf198868df585c307a44b3 OP_EQUAL
- address
- 3NhMhiDHWDy68oPLLzZPVXVKNDphdJmjhr